Tension high after revenge killing in Waat County, Bieh state

Tension is growing between two communities in Bieh State after two people were killed in a revenge attack on a family in Waat County last month, a local official said.

Speaking to Radio Tamazuj on Friday, the county commissioner, Isaac Pur Ruot said the rising tension involves the members of Cie-Leek from Wei-Deng area and Cie-Nyakoang of Rim area.

 The two rival clans have for years been involved in revenge attacks.

“Tension is very high since December. It started after a man and his wife were ambushed and killed between Rim and Langkien areas,” Pur said.

He added, “No arrest has been made so far, but the suspects have been identified and we are pursuing them. The suspects fled to SPLA-IO areas in Walgak.”

The local official said they are engaging Walgak authorities to secure the arrest of the suspects, but warned against retaliation, insisting that government will resolve the matter.

He said more than 100,000 people, who fled Wei-Deng area to Waat town for fear of revenge, are lacking food and shelter.
